报告题目:Capacity Allocation and Scheduling in Two-Stage Service Systems with Multiclass Customers

报 告 人:曹 平 教授

工作单位:中国科学技术大学

报告时间:2025年5月21日  8:30-10:00

报告地点:数信学院211

报告摘要:

This work considers a tandem queueing system in which stage 1 has one station serving multiple classes of arriving customers with different service requirements and related delay costs, and stage 2 has multiple parallel stations, with each station providing one type of service. Each station has many statistically identical servers. The objective is to design a joint capacity allocation between stages/stations and scheduling rule of different classes of customers to minimize the system's long-run average cost. Using fluid approximation, we convert the stochastic problem into a fluid optimization problem and develop a solution procedure. Based on the solution to the fluid optimization problem, we propose a simple and easy-to-implement capacity allocation and scheduling policy and establish its asymptotic optimality for the stochastic system. The policy has an explicit index-based scheduling rule that is independent of the arrival rates, and resource allocation is determined by the priority orders established between the classes and stations. We conduct numerical experiments to validate the accuracy of the fluid approximation and demonstrate the effectiveness of our proposed policy.

报告人简介:

曹平,男,中国科学技术大学管理学院特任教授,中国科学院运筹学博士,主要研究方向为随机动态系统的控制和优化,以及其在服务系统优化、生产库存管理、动态合同设计等问题中的应用,现已主持国家自然科学基金青年基金、面上基金、优秀青年基金等4项。研究成果发表在OR、MS、MSOM、POM等国际顶级期刊,并担任OR、MS、《管理科学学报》、《运筹与管理》等期刊审稿人。
